Authored by George Brooks via AmericanThinker.com,
Every civilization develops a moral language - a set of virtues that it celebrates and vices that it condemns. For much of human history, societies lauded courage, resilience, self-sacrifice, duty, honor, and perseverance. The individual who overcame adversity was admired. The citizen who contributed more than he consumed was esteemed. To endure hardship without surrendering one’s dignity was considered noble.
Increasingly, however, modern Western society appears to have inverted this hierarchy.
Today, victimhood often functions as a form of social capital.

Authored by Chris MacIntosh vis InternationalMan.com,
In five years, we’ll all likely be chuckling and shaking our heads over AI. Because today, the tech feels free and limitless, doesn’t it?
People are generating endless content: images, videos, memes, code snippets, social posts. Companies are bolting AI onto products by default, the way every Fortune 500 company suddenly discovered they were “sustainable” five years ago.
There’s much deliberation on AI right now, and it splits into two main camps of thesis:

Trump Threatens More Attacks on Iran After Exchange of Heavy Strikes
President Trump has issued a series of threats vowing to launch more attacks on Iran after the Iranian military targeted US bases in the region in response to US strikes across Iran’s southern Hormozgan province.
